What is the initial state of this system?
particles are distribuded evenly inside sphere and then their velocities is calculated through some turbulence function?
It seems every velocity is outwards
joetaicoon 2 years ago
Particles will be randomly distributed within the sphere. When the system expands, the combination of tiny variation and gravitational attraction between the particles will cause the filament structures seen in this video.
